harry,
nice shape, very fitting for st. paddys day. only comment is that the shank angle doesnt match the shoulder on the stems angle. basically try not to let the shank taper so much. nice piece.
also is the stem a premold? if not, next time try and shorten up the shoulder on the stem for a nice crisp look.

The top of the shank needs a good bit more briar removed and the rim is angled such that it looks like it faces toward the stem. If those two things were corrected it would be significantly better. It's a decent attempt as it is.
